When you are looking at wood fireplaces, the final cost dep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a pre-fabricated insert and a custom masonry build is the biggest factor. You also have to think about venting requirements, the type of chimney lining needed, and the finish materials like stone or brick veneer. If your home needs structural modifications to meet current safety codes, that will add to the labor hours. We look at your specific setup to provide a clear path forward. A wood burning stove is a standalone heating appliance that radiates warmth into a room. Unlike a traditional fireplace, it sits on a hearth and often features a pipe that vents through the wall or ceiling. You need one if you want a high-efficiency way to heat a living area or a large open floor plan. Wood fireplace inserts in Spokane Valley are designed to improve the efficiency of existing fireplaces. They turn open hearths into more effective heaters by directing more heat into the room. Inserts also reduce heat loss up the chimney. Pros can install them to upgrade your fireplace. They make a big difference.
